Life Coaching: your life, your boundaries, your goals
Life coaching is a form of coaching designed to help you clarify your goals and overcome inner obstacles that hinder your progress, as well as recognize your personal boundaries and communicate effectively. In this way, you can learn to live a more conscious and fulfilling life. Coaching takes the form of ongoing guidance and promotes your personal development, impacting both your professional and personal satisfaction.
Coaching is not therapy. This means that as a coach, I do not aim to cure mental disorders or process past experiences. Life coaching focuses on the present and the future. It’s about activating resources, strengthening your inner confidence, making decisions, and implementing changes in practice.
If you are unsure whether you need coaching or psychotherapy, I can help you find out what kind of support would be suitable at the given moment of your life. Since I am also trained and practice as a psychotherapist, I can help you clarify your needs and possible symptoms in order to find the best therapeutic approach for you – and help you find out where to turn to for support.

How long does Life-Coaching take?
A single life coaching session lasts 60 minutes. The number of individual sessions depends on your specific questions and goals. In some cases, a single session is sufficient; on average, 3-5 sessions are needed, but I can also support you over a longer period of time if required. Coaching can also be adapted and transformed into psychotherapy if needed.
What does life coaching in Berlin cost?
A single Life-Coaching session costs 90 Euro. Since this is not a medical treatment, the costs are not covered by health insurance.
